What's The Definition Of Thermoelectric couple?Synonyms | Synonyms for Thermoelectric couple: Related Terms | Find terms related to Thermoelectric couple: See Also | Thermoelectric couple In Webster's Dictionary \Ther`mo*e*lec"tric couple\ or pair \pair\
(Elec.)
A union of two conductors, as bars or wires of dissimilar
metals joined at their extremities, for producing a
thermoelectric current.
